You can earn good money as a paralegal. It is a challenging environment but you will make a good income once you become certified to work as a paralegal and get some good experience. You have to attend college and get at the minimum a two year associates degree.
You will be taking primarily legal based classes. You will have to learn basic legal research and how to brief a law case. The course will also have classes in basic law office management. You will have to have basic computer skills like you would need in an office job. But you will also have to know how to do legal research with the computer.
Years ago legal research was done at the library. Today it is mostly done online. But you need to do that research quickly and efficiently. This is a good career but you will not make a lot of money right away. You need to work your way up the pay scale.
Get to work in any law office you can when you are taking classes. Even if you merely answer the phone you still need to be in the law office environment to start getting experience. Even when you do work as a paralegal you will only make a little more than minimum wage. But you will move up quickly with more experience.
The idea is to make yourself indispensable to the lawyer you are working for. This will lead to your value. This will lead to you charging more for your services. Attorneys rely on their paralegals to do all the work they do not have the time to do.
You can earn more money if you specialize in areas of law. This is what lawyers do. So they need specialist to help them run their office. There is more money in litigation work for the paralegal but there is also more expectations and more pressure. This is for you if you can handle the stress.
You will be in charge for most of the trial preparation. You will be blamed if something goes wrong but you will be praised if it all goes right. The government might also be a place to find work. But the larger the city the more competition there is for these jobs. But if you have the right experience and the right contacts you might be able to land one of these government positions.
You have to know going in that lawyers are not easy to work for. Some have big egos and look down on people who work for them. But you might work for one that respects you a great deal for the work you do. The better you do your job the more likely you will command respect. You might be blamed even if you did everything right. This is just part of the job. But if you can learn to deal with this type of work environment then this might be the job for you. Is paralegal a profession the way to go?

Online Paralegal Courses
Paralegal or some call it legal assistant is an experienced, knowledgeable and trained person when it comes to concerned laws. A paralegal may act as a legal notary or representative in any given case governed by the laws.
Is a paralegal profession is a good selection? Yes this profession is the way to go if you are willing to work your way up. You must have experience, usually about 2 years. So, if you are willing to start out entry-level and work your way to being a paralegal, then that is a great thing. Getting a formal education is also important, as more employers are starting to demand American Bar Association approved schools.
Is a paralegal received good salary? Basically yes but it also depends on your specialty. The most in demand paralegals are those in the litigation field; followed by corporate paralegals that are responsible for maintaining corporate records, articles of incorporation, etc. While the "least" marketable yet the "highest" paid paralegals are in the field of intellectual property [i.e., patents, trademarks] and immigration law.
Remember, you have to choose your paralegal courses accordingly, with emphasis on litigation preparation [discovery], docketing/calendaring of incoming pleadings [calendaring] and trial preparation [creating Exhibit tabs, etc.]. The plus side of litigation paralegal is often unlimited overtime which can amount to a high salary range of $65,000 to $75,000 per year. Another plus side is you can take this course online. Many colleagues nowadays offer online paralegal courses. While the downside, being constantly pressured to meet a monthly client billable quota. If you are failing to meet that quota, often results in the paralegal overnight dismissal.

Academic prerequisites to Become A Paralegal
Online Paralegal CoursesFundamentally there are no specific academic prerequisites to become a paralegal. But, applicants with law academic degree or bachelor’s degree in paralegal fields will unquestionably be prioritized.
The most common and easiest path to get educational qualification is to go to 2-year associate degree about paralegal fields. But for those who already hold bachelor’s degree on different field, you could attend paralegal certification programs that typically require a couple of months. Some good employers as well provide on-the-job paralegal trainings for selected applicants who are also degree holders on a different field.
Even though not completely true, but applicants who hold paralegal certifications are preferable by almost employers. One could have a Certified Legal Assistant (CLA) credential by taking a 2-day examination. Paralegals with bachelor’s degree and at least 2 years of paralegal experience could acquire the Paralegal Advanced Competency test to gain a Registered Paralegal (RP) certification.
You don’t have to concern as there are more than adequate paralegal organizations that offering certification programs one can take to spruce up one’s resume. This is including online paralegal courses that offer online paralegal degree.

Most importantly, a paralegal requires to hold an exquisite knowledge of the lawful jargon. This is because what employer’s views applicant are paralegal skills and cognition as selection criteria.
Superior investigative and inquiry skill is also a prerequisite because the job description entails calling back data from several indicators such as law libraries, online archives, and most of the time, field works. A paralegal as well requires to be computer and Internet-savvy to do research obligations in the agency as the lawyer demands.
Excellent written communication skills to papers and present findings and draft legal documents are as well demanded. Speech communication skills have to be perfect as paralegals might ask to talk about findings with supervising attorneys, clients and other resource individual.
More than anything else, a paralegal must as well bear with legal ethics and confidentiality criteria as much as the lawyer does. Self-assurance, resourcefulness and persistence are critical work attitude to build a career not just as paralegal, but in the area of law as a whole.

Alabama AG boosts staffers' salaries (Online Paralegal Courses)
Online Paralega Courses
This is news from montgomeryadvertiser.com. This is a good new for those who are considering to become paralegal.
Montgomeryadvertiser.com reported that attorney General Troy King has used his appointment authority to boost the salaries of some of his top aides, including one with no legal experience who was designated as a paralegal making more than $104,000 annually.
In another case, one person went from being an unpaid summer intern to a chief aide making $57,000 annually. And an employee got a nearly $30,000 salary boost after taking a leave of absence to manage King's campaign.
King spokesman Chris Bence told The Birmingham News that several employees were given new titles, which allowed their salaries to go up, but their responsibilities also increased.
Bence was among those benefiting from the raises.
Bence, 61, serves as King's spokesman and chief of staff. But in state personnel records, he's listed as a paralegal. King sought that designation for Bence this spring although Bence acknowledges he has no legal experience or training. Bence's new job title allowed King to increase his salary from just more than $94,000 a year to just more than $104,400.
State law allows the attorney general to appoint five paralegals but does not specify qualifications for the positions. Paralegals normally assist lawyers with the preparation of cases.
Bence said the attorney general is not bound to fill the paralegal slot with a trained paralegal.
"The titles are all flexible," he said.
He said King gave him the appointment and raise to make up for three years he did not receive a raise.
Another employee, John W. Godwin, started working in the attorney general's office last summer as an unpaid intern while finishing his senior year at Troy University.
Godwin, now 24, moved quickly to a post paying $10 per hour. Then in July 2007, King appointed him as a special administrative assistant earning $39,456 a year. He completed his degree in broadcast journalism in December, and on March 27 was named to his current title of executive assistant.
State records show the job pays $57,504 annually.
"J.W. is an exceptional young man who is the chief aide to the attorney general and who is almost indispensable in terms of the many functions he carries out in this office," Bence told the newspaper.
Bence said Godwin's duties include policy research and constituent relations, and he serves as a liaison between the attorney general and the staff.
Godwin travels with King as part of his duties, such as accompanying him to this year's National Association of Attorneys General Conference.
King got appointed attorney general in 2004 by Gov. Bob Riley. When King ran for a full term in 2006, Kenneth Steely was working in the job Godwin now holds. Steely had a law degree and was making $67,000.
Steely took a leave of absence from the attorney general's office to run King's campaign and resigned in October of that year. On. Nov. 17, 2006 -- 10 days after King's victory -- the attorney general wrote the state Personnel Department naming Steely a deputy attorney general with a salary of $95,949 a year.
Bence said Steely was offered the nearly $30,000 raise to try to keep him from leaving for private practice. But a year later, Steely did leave King's staff for private practice.
The departure didn't end his ties to King. Last month the attorney general's office hired Steely as a contract lawyer to help handle gambling litigation. Bence said Steely had become an expert on the issue while working in the attorney general's office.

What qualities are needed to be a successful paralegal today? (Online Paralegal Courses)
Online Paralegal Courses.
When we talk about law, many of us may only be familiar with the lawyer, but behind the majority of every lawyer, is a hard working paralegal. Paralegal: A person who assists a lawyer in duties related to the practice of law but who is not a licensed attorney (Black’s 1136). John Marinan who is an attorney at Katich, Werse, Petillo, said, "Paralegals are extremely vital to the legal profession. They in many respects are the unrecognized, the lube shall I say, that keeps the wheels of the profession moving."
What qualities are needed to be a successful paralegal today? A successful paralegal should be prepared and flexible, and have an interest in the law. The law is run on many deadlines, papers to be filed and clients to be met with. Lawyers cannot do this alone, and that is where the paralegal comes in.
Over the years, there has been a bit of controversy in the comparison of a paralegal and a legal secretary. Dorothy Secol, a freelance paralegal, said, "The difference is that the legal secretary usually can draft pleadings from models she has drawn before and has kept. The paralegal, in knowing the theory and the law, can draft a pleading from scratch because she knows the legal theorem behind the questions or the action."
Paralegals come with various different educational backgrounds. Lawyers go through such educational training to be who they are, usually seven to eight years. A paralegal on the other hand, may have minimal scholastic training. Some attend a two-year program, while others do a four-year program. Denise Vasil, a paralegal at Katich, Werse, Petillo and a learning assistant in the legal department of Brookdale Community College, said, "It depends on the student. There are a lot of students ready to go straight into a four-year program and stick with it, and there are students right out of high school who do not want to commit to anything that long. They are not sure what they want to do, so a two-year program is good for them. More education will never hurt. More attorneys want to see a bachelors degree."
What does a paralegal actually do in his or her job? Ms. Secol said, "I do everything an attorney does except give advice, set fees and go to court to represent a client. I also do the actual research and drafting of documents." Cindy Lopez, a paralegal and also the founder of NJParalegal.com, said, "The paralegal profession is a lot of research, but you do other jobs; investigating, lots of phone work (depending upon your type of law) and writing and analyzing".

Fast Facts (Online Paralegal Courses)
This fast facts I took from http://www.online-education.net/paralegal-degrees.html
This facts should give an idea for people about Paralegal or Legal assistant. If you are interested, don't forget you can become a paralegal using online paralegal courses.
Fast Facts:
* Percentage of paralegals working at law firms: 70%
* Average base salary for paralegals working at law firms: $37,870
* Other frequent employers of paralegals:
o Real estate companies
o Corporate counsel offices
o Government agencies
* Typical salary for paralegals working in federal government: $59,370
* Number of working paralegals in the U.S.: 224,000
What Paralegals Do
Paralegals working for government agencies often prepare material for court cases and hearings. Because the work can be more repetitive than the varied tasks offered at most law firms, government paralegals enjoy higher salaries and more-robust benefit packages than other legal assistants.
Experts indicate that, in some parts of the country, job prospects for paralegals are actually better than those for lawyers. In fact, a growing number of law firms now prefer potential job seekers to have gained a few years' experience as a paralegal before applying for open positions as attorneys.
